PRODUCE/UTILITY CLERK
Create an outstanding customer experience through exceptional service.
Establish and maintain a safe and clean environment that encourages our customers to return.
Assist the department manager in reaching sales and profit goals established for the department, and monitor all established quality assurance standards.
Demonstrate the company's core values of respect, honesty, integrity, diversity, inclusion and safety.Minimum
• Ability to handle stressful situations
• Effective communication skills
• Knowledge of basic math (counting, addition, subtraction)
• Current food handlers permit once employed
Desired
• Retail experience
• Second language (speaking, reading and/or writing)• Create an environment that enables customers to feel welcome, important and appreciated by answering questions regarding products sold within the department and throughout the store.
• Promote trust and respect among associates, with a positive attitude.
• Gain and maintain knowledge of products sold within the department and be able to respond to questions and make suggestions about products.
• Assist with the preparation produce platters/trays.
• Inform customers of produce specials.
• Recommend items to customers to ensure they get the products they want and need.
• Adequately prepare, package, label and inventory merchandise.
• Review/inspect products for quality and freshness and take appropriate action with those items.
• Label, stock and inventory department merchandise.
• Report product ordering/shipping discrepancies to the department manager.
• Stay current with present, future, seasonal and special ads.
• Ensure proper temperatures in cases and coolers are maintained and temperature logs are maintained.
• Reinforce safety programs by complying with safety procedures and identify unsafe conditions and notify store management.
• Practice preventive maintenance by properly inspecting equipment and notify appropriate department or store manager of any items in need of repair.
• Notify management of customer or employee accidents.
• Report all safety risks or issues, and illegal activity, including: robbery, theft or fraud.
